Perkins V allocation funds must be used in accordance with the Massachusetts Perkins V Transition Manual. Funds shall supplement and shall not supplant non-Federal funds.
Perkins V is a restricted rate program that is subject to a statutory "supplement not supplant" restriction. For this continuation, applicants may include indirect cost rates to recover certain business-related expenses necessary to support the proposed services. However, not less than 95 percent of funds must be spent on adult education direct services and literacy activities; not more than five percent may be spent on administrative costs. Please note that indirect costs count as administrative costs.
